Chapter 3

Holly basked in the flattery of the people around her, her chin practically tilted to the sky.

"Miss Hawking, if I were you, I’d just drink the champagne obediently. Otherwise, you'll have a hard time explaining yourself when you go back," she sneered.

I looked at her coldly, my tone neutral.

"Holly, I’m warning you one last time. Don’t. Push. My. Limits."

"The Mr. Woods you keep talking about only achieved his current status because of me."

"The truth behind it all isn’t something you people would ever understand."

I said this hoping the so-called business elites around me would back off. Holly’s provocation wasn’t my main concern anymore. Rather, I needed to find out who was truly behind this setup.

If my husband was involved, then things would get very interesting.

Three years ago, the Woods Family was nothing more than a third-class company. They were on the edge of bankruptcy. That was when James’ father, Benedict Woods, approached me.

His first words were that I had to marry into the Woods Family. The man also claimed it was a childhood marriage arranged by my father before his death. Since I had always been filial and to honor my father’s last wish, I reluctantly agreed.

On the surface, I was just James’ wife. But in reality, the only reason the Woods Family had risen to power was because of my efforts behind the scenes.

Yet now, it seemed certain people thought they had outgrown me. They were ready to discard me and take all the credit for themselves.

Holly glanced around smugly and scoffed as she said, "You all heard her, right? This little white flower actually thinks the Woods Family succeeded because of her."

"It’s laughable! The Woods Family is now one of the top four families in San Diego and you? You’re just nothing but a useless housewife."

"Honestly, if it weren’t for you, the Woods Family might have climbed even higher. They may even broke into the Los Angeles elite."

Hearing those words, everything clicked.

This dinner wasn’t just a casual business meeting. As I had predicted, it was a setup. Even these so-called business elites were likely handpicked actors, all orchestrated to corner me into divorcing James.

Whoever was behind this surely had influence.

Despite their relentless provocation, I had held back. After all, these were well-known figures in the business world and I didn’t want to make a scene. Nevertheless, patience had its limits.

"Enough!" I shouted as I stood abruptly, my sharp gaze sweeping across the room.

"This deal is off. You all have two choices. Walk away now, or stay and make yourselves my enemies."

"And I don’t show mercy to my enemies."

Laughter erupted from the table.

"Did you hear that? This little bitch thinks she can order us around!"

"Eleanor, do you really think you're someone important?"

"Everyone here is worth over a hundred million. What can you possibly do to fight us?"

I slowly turned my head, my anger simmering beneath the surface.

"You must have heard the saying. There is always someone stronger out there."

"I suggest you think carefully before making a choice. Because once you do, there will be no turning back."

Holly’s expression twisted with disdain.

"What did you say? You think we’re afraid of you?"

"Miss Hawking, don’t you ever forget that you’re only standing here because you’re Mr. Woods’s wife!"

"Not that it matters much longer. Haven’t you heard? Mr. Woods is going to divorce you soon!"
